Scum (film) - Response

Response

In a High Court case against Channel 4 for showing the film, British morality campaigner Mary Whitehouse initially won her private prosecution, but the decision was later reversed on appeal. The Independent Broadcasting Authority had approved the film’s transmission.

In 2010, a Canadian film heavily based on Scum, titled Dog Pound, was released.
